Page 1 of 1

【求助】【TuyaOS OS】使用蓝牙 Mesh 设备开发包TuyaOS 版本3.8.0 如何打印浮点型数据

Posted: 2024年 Jun 12日 16:30
by 勇敢牛牛不怕代码难

使用TUYA OS内部的函数 tal_log_print 无法打印 %f %s的类型参数,有什么解决方法? :roll:


Re: 【求助】【TuyaOS OS】使用蓝牙 Mesh 设备开发包TuyaOS 版本3.8.0 如何打印浮点型数据

Posted: 2024年 Jun 12日 16:44
by joey_nobug

3.8.0 sdk 目前不支持打印浮点型数据,可以更新 3.10.3 版本(白名单发布,可联系对接的 PM 添加白名单)。或者参考 泰凌官方 mesh sdk 4.1.0.0 (http://wiki.telink-semi.cn/wiki/chip-se ... 5x-Series/) 中更新 printf.c 中的 print 函数,增加浮点打印支持


Re: 【求助】【TuyaOS OS】使用蓝牙 Mesh 设备开发包TuyaOS 版本3.8.0 如何打印浮点型数据

Posted: 2024年 Jun 12日 17:31
by 勇敢牛牛不怕代码难

商务回复:新的sdk要在IDE上申请
但是IDE 上又没有这个 3.10.3 版本版本,最高的版本为3.8.0;
但是https://developer.tuya.com/cn/docs/iot-device-dev/TuyaOS-Development-Process?id=Kbfjudewekgsv&utm_source=tuya&utm_medium=tuyahome
上介绍的最高版本又是3.9.0
子设备开发:蓝牙 Mesh 设备开发包 TLSR825x 3.9.0 支持压缩升级,优化 Flash 占用。


Re: 【求助】【TuyaOS OS】使用蓝牙 Mesh 设备开发包TuyaOS 版本3.8.0 如何打印浮点型数据

Posted: 2024年 Jun 12日 17:39
by joey_nobug

基础开发框架无法 IDE 平台申请,需要内部后台添加白名单,可以联系商务找 蓝牙线 PM 添加